Porcefix is a type of adhesive designed for bonding ceramic, porcelain, and similar materials. It is often used in crafts and repairs due to its strong, durable bond and ability to withstand moisture. The product typically comes in a two-part system, consisting of a resin and a hardener, which, when mixed, create a robust adhesive suitable for various applications.
